Job description

Shift: 9/80

Design, develop, integrate, and maintain software systems for on-site factory support of weapon system product development.

Create applications, libraries, and instrument drivers using organization-specified languages and development environments.

Collaborate with multidisciplinary engineering teams to support both engineering and production systems.

Contribute to all stages of product development for RMD weapon system products.

Develop system-level applications to aid in the production and maintenance of weapon systems.

Work independently or as part of a team to implement software solutions.

Ensure alignment with organizational standards and project goals throughout the development lifecycle.

Requirements

STEM degree with min 5yrs industry experience or 3 years plus advanced degree

  • Designing, developing and integrating object-oriented software applications using C#, C++ in Microsoft Visual Studio in a Windows Operating System (OS)

  • Prioritizing and handling multiple software engineering tasks concurrently

  • Troubleshooting software and test equipment instrumentation

  • Working in a multidiscipline engineering team environment

  • Developing and derive requirements for software products

  • Leading and mentor junior software engineers

  • Background developing computer architectures and computer hardware optimization techniques

  • Experience developing software drivers for the operation of computer hardware interfaces

  • Experience with data protocols such as TCP/IP, UDP, or RS-422

  • Experience utilizing Unified Modeling Language (UML) to visualize software architecture and design

  • Experience working within software development lifecycles, such as Waterfall and Agile

  • Practice sound Software Configuration Management principles using Microsoft Azure DevOps Server or GitHub
